Canada is comfortable for cards, wallets, and major digital platforms, but local payment rails such as Interac and some resident-style telecom or banking flows are not the same thing as being tourist-friendly.
What matters most
- Cards and wallets work well, but tourists should not assume local bank-linked tools are necessary
- Interac matters in local life, yet a well-prepared international card setup remains the traveler default
- Cold-weather and long-distance travel make connectivity planning more important than people expect
Payments and local rails
Canada is straightforward for mainstream cards and mobile wallets, and most travelers can ignore local bank-linked payment habits unless they are staying much longer. The main goal is a reliable international card setup, not maximum local financial integration.
- Wallets and cards are easier than trying to mimic local resident payment behavior
- A no-foreign-fee backup card is still valuable
- Hotels, rentals, and large purchases can still trigger higher temporary holds
Connectivity and long-stay friction
Major digital services behave well in Canada, but local banking, telecom, and address-based verification products work best when you actually have resident-style details. Visitors should keep setup simple and resilient.
- Get data early and keep OTP access working
- Use global services first, local ones only when truly necessary
- A simple stack is usually better than a deeply localized stack for short trips
